The ‘Limassol Declaration’ on the Integrated Maritime Policy of the European Union

EU Ministers responsible for maritime affairs agreed and adopted on the 8th of October 2012 a political declaration which looks to re-energise the EU’s Integrated Maritime Policy (IMP), five years after its initial launching in Lisbon. The Limassol Declaration is expected to provide guidelines for a comprehensive approach to the maximum sustainable exploitation of the EU’s seas and oceans for achieving economic growth.

Director’s authority to bind the company


In general practice the Directors have authority to bind the Company. Even if a particular person does not have actual authority to bind the Company with respect to a particular transaction, if he/she had apparent authority to do so, the Company is still bound. This person who does not have the actual authority will be liable to the Company for acting in excess of his/her authorities.
